S-LEONE REBELS SCRABBLE TO HAND IN ARMS

SOME 14 000 combatants in Sierra Leone’s protracted civil war have laid down their weapons under a UN-supervised disarmament programme, the UN mission in Sierra Leone said this week. SA GROUP GETS ZINC RIGHTS IN BURKINA FASO

SOUTH Africa’s Metorex group has been granted mining rights in Burkina Faso’s Perkoa region, where one of the world’s biggest zinc reserves is located, a government statement said Friday.
